What is at home manufacturing?

At home manufacturing refers to the process of producing goods or products from one's own home, rather than in a traditional factory or industrial setting. This can include activities such as crafting, 3D printing, woodworking, sewing, or assembling products for sale. Many people engage in at home manufacturing as a small business or side hustle, selling their creations online or at local markets. Advances in technology and online marketplaces have made it easier than ever for individuals to manufacture and distribute products from home.

What are some common challenges faced when working in an at home manufacturing role, and how can they be addressed?

One common challenge in at-home manufacturing is maintaining a productive workspace free from household distractions. Establishing a dedicated, organized area for production and setting clear work hours can help maintain focus and efficiency. Additionally, managing inventory and shipping logistics independently can be demanding, so using digital tools for inventory tracking and scheduling regular supply runs are recommended. Networking with other at-home manufacturers online can also provide support and shared solutions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in at home manufacturing, and why are they important?

To thrive in at-home manufacturing, you need practical knowledge of production processes, basic mechanical skills, and an understanding of quality control, often supported by relevant training or experience. Familiarity with tools such as 3D printers, CNC machines, or sewing equipment, as well as basic inventory and shipping software, is typically required. Strong time management, problem-solving abilities, and attention to detail help individuals excel in this role. These skills are crucial to ensure efficient production, maintain product quality, and successfully manage a small-scale manufacturing business from home.

The Senior Manufacturing Engineer plays a key role in bringing new HVAC technology to market while improving existing manufacturing processes. This position focuses on driving continuous improvement through lean principles to achieve safety, quality, delivery, inventory, and productivity goals. The role partners cross-functionally to develop efficient manufacturing methods, support new product introductions, and improve plant operations.

Key Responsibilities
  • Lead the development and improvement of manufacturing processes for HVAC products

  • Design and implement process gauging, material handling systems, work cells, and plant layouts

  • Lead or support complex manufacturing and process improvement projects

  • Troubleshoot manufacturing equipment and processes to improve performance and reliability

  • Analyze statistical process control data and implement process changes as needed

  • Manage equipment, supplier, and service contracts, including contractor coordination onsite

  • Prepare cost estimates, quotations, and capital justifications for process improvements and new product introductions

  • Support asset care, reliability, and continuous improvement initiatives

  • Develop and maintain PFMEAs, method sheets, manufacturing execution systems, and equipment programming files

  • Investigate and resolve ergonomic, safety, quality, and manufacturing process concerns

  • Partner with cross-functional teams to ensure alignment with company standards and customer expectations

  • Mentor and train team members while supporting a culture of safety and continuous improvement

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ree or equivalent work experience

  • Experience with mechanical and electrical manufacturing processes, including assembly and testing

  • Strong troubleshooting, problem-solving, and project management skills

  • Knowledge of lean manufacturing, process improvement, and manufacturing best practices

  • Ability to work cross-functionally and communicate effectively across teams
